The recent ban on visa issuance for Iranians in third countries, previously permitted for National Interest Waiver (NIW) applicants, has raised significant concerns among approved scientists. Advocates are urging the Department of Homeland Security (DHS) to exempt Iranians with clear backgrounds from this policy, emphasizing that they are distinct from the Iranian regime.
Key Details:
- Visa ban applies to Iranians in third countries, affecting previously approved NIW applicants.
- Advocates are calling for exemptions for individuals with clear backgrounds.
- Concerns focus on the potential forced return of national interest scientists to Iran.
- The situation highlights the distinction between Iranian citizens and the current regime.
